I also have a question... I ordered my kit through Perrin along with their tune its on its way here now and scheduled to be at my door Friday. A map sensor is included with my kit... Everywhere I've looked it doesn't give any info on the map sensor. Does it replace the maf with the map, or does it run both sensors? I've searched the vortech and Perrin site and they both don't have any info on the map sensors that I can find. Instructions may be in the kit when it gets here but I'm just trying to be prepared before hand

No. Those are to different sensors you need to replace you map sensor with the one they send you. You still you the factory maf sensor. It just moves. If you have any questions about the install feel free to pm me. It's really simple and I am sure you have better instructions then I did.
